FlixBus is one of the most popular low-cost bus companies in Europe. Founded in Germany, FlixBus has expanded its services throughout Europe and even to the United States, giving travelers in both continents the option to take a long-distance bus at an affordable price. FlixBus also operates overnight buses on select routes throughout Europe. FlixBus offers only the Standard ticket for all its routes, which allows you to bring one carry-on bag and one checked bag per person. Additional fees apply for bringing extra luggage and making specific seat reservations, such as if you want to book an Extra Seat, Table Seat or the Panorama Seat. Standard amenities onboard include free Wi-Fi, power outlets to charge your phone, tablet or laptop during long bus journeys, extra legroom, luggage space and toilets.

When taking a bus from Rome, you have a couple of bus stations you can depart from including Rome, Termini, Roma, Via Marsala / Viale Enrico De Nicola and Rome, Rome Vaticano/ Fermata dell'autobus Via Crescenzio). When you arrive in Liège, your bus can arrive in bus stations including Liège, Guillemins Busparkplatz, Liège, Guillemins Busparkplatz and Liège, Station Guillemins.
Omio customers traveling this route book their buses from Rome, Termini to Liège, Guillemins Busparkplatz.
You can find the most popular departure bus station for this trip, Rome, Termini, located approximately 2.1 miles (3.4 km) from the city center of Rome. The most popular arrival bus station in Liège, called Liège, Guillemins Busparkplatz, is located around 1.1 miles (1.7 km) away from its city center.
